From 042d20fd69c5c3958378633d50930d53c4cbc55c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?E=CC=81ric=20Gaspar?= <46165813+ericgaspar@users.noreply.github.com> Date: Tue, 23 May 2023 13:54:30 +0200 Subject: [PATCH] Update restore --- scripts/restore | 16 ++++++++++------ 1 file changed, 10 insertions(+), 6 deletions(-) diff --git a/scripts/restore b/scripts/restore index 46fe798..29d9444 100755 --- a/scripts/restore +++ b/scripts/restore @@ -35,12 +35,16 @@ chown -R $app:www-data "$install_dir" ynh_script_progression --message="Restoring the PostgreSQL database..." #ynh_psql_create_user "$db_user" "$db_pwd" -ynh_psql_execute_as_root --sql="CREATE DATABASE ${db_name} WITH OWNER ${db_user} TEMPLATE template0 ENCODING 'UTF8';" -ynh_psql_execute_as_root --sql="CREATE DATABASE ${db_name}olap WITH OWNER ${db_user} TEMPLATE template0 ENCODING 'UTF8';" -ynh_psql_execute_as_root --sql="CREATE DATABASE ${db_name}tenant WITH OWNER ${db_user} TEMPLATE template0 ENCODING 'UTF8';" -ynh_psql_execute_file_as_root --file="./db.sql" --database=${db_name} -ynh_psql_execute_file_as_root --file="./dbolap.sql" --database=${db_name}olap -ynh_psql_execute_file_as_root --file="./dbtenant.sql" --database=${db_name}tenant +#ynh_psql_execute_as_root --sql="CREATE DATABASE ${db_name} WITH OWNER ${db_user} TEMPLATE template0 ENCODING 'UTF8';" +#ynh_psql_execute_as_root --sql="CREATE DATABASE ${db_name}olap WITH OWNER ${db_user} TEMPLATE template0 ENCODING 'UTF8';" +#ynh_psql_execute_as_root --sql="CREATE DATABASE ${db_name}tenant WITH OWNER ${db_user} TEMPLATE template0 ENCODING 'UTF8';" + +ynh_mysql_connect_as --user=$db_user --password=$db_pwd --database=$db_name < ./db.sql +ynh_mysql_connect_as --user=$db_user --password=$db_pwd --database=$db_name < ./dbolap.sql +ynh_mysql_connect_as --user=$db_user --password=$db_pwd --database=$db_name < ./dbtenant.sql + +#ynh_psql_execute_file_as_root --file="./dbolap.sql" --database=${db_name}olap +#ynh_psql_execute_file_as_root --file="./dbtenant.sql" --database=${db_name}tenant #================================================= # RESTORE SYSTEMD